Special Public Board Meeting

Baltimore schools elect interim board leadership

The Baltimore City Board of Public Education elected Robert Salley as Interim Board Chair and Ashiah Parker as Interim Vice-Chair for the 2024-2025 school year. The meeting was held virtually on November 19, 2024.

Tue Oct 15, 2024

Policy Committee

Policy Committee holds framing discussion on athletic eligibility policy

The committee will hold a framing conversation on the JJIC policy concerning academic eligibility for interscholastic and intra‑scholastic athletics. It will receive compliance reports on incident reporting, data records/retention, employee evaluations, field trips, volunteers, and public‑records access. The meeting includes a public comment segment limited to five speakers (three minutes each). The next meeting is scheduled for November 19, 2024, to address community school strategy and updates to several administrative regulations.

Wed Aug 28, 2024

Policy Committee

Policy Committee to discuss non-discrimination and body-worn camera policies

The Policy Committee will discuss and receive information on revisions to several non-discrimination policies (ACA, ACB, JBA, JBB, JICK) and an update on General Orders for body-worn cameras. The committee will also review a presentation on School Choice Processes (Policy JFBA) and hear compliance reports on topics including school closings, intellectual property, and public use of facilities. Public comment is scheduled, with up to five speakers allowed three minutes each.

Wed May 15, 2024

Public Board Meeting

Board approves FY 25 budget and FY 24 third-quarter amendments.

The Baltimore City Public Schools Board met on May 15, 2024, to approve personnel matters, multiple appeals cases, the FY 25 Budget, and FY 24 Quarter 3 Budget Amendments. Members also reviewed updates on state education legislation and received reports from the CEO and Baltimore Teachers Union representatives. These actions finalize funding allocations and staffing decisions that directly affect school operations and student services in Baltimore City.

Tue Jan 23, 2024

Public Board Meeting

Board acknowledges $50,000 donation to Booker T. Washington's Music & Fine Arts

The Baltimore City Public Schools Board opened the meeting, approved prior open‑session minutes and closed‑session summaries, and approved personnel and quasi‑judicial matters. Board Chair comments highlighted three donations: $4,727.99 for VEX IQ kits at Hazelwood Elementary, $10,000 for Booker T. Washington Middle School, and $50,000 for Booker T. Washington's Music and Fine Arts Department. No agenda items were submitted for discussion, and the meeting concluded with public comment and special recognitions.
